| Title | Letter from [Michael] Foster, Nine Wells, Great Shelford, Cambridge, to Sir Archibald Geikie, Secretary of the Royal Society |
| Creator | Foster; Sir Michael (1836-1907); British physiologist and politician |
| Date | 17 September 1906 |
| Description | Refers to a request of the Trustees of the Hunterian Museum, and a report by Sir [Victor Alexander Haden Horsley] on [Description of the brain of Mr. Charles Babbage] to be published in the Royal Society's Philosophical Transactions. |
